Common Causes of Water Heater Noises

Water heaters can produce various sounds, each suggesting a different issue. Understanding these noises is crucial for effective troubleshooting. Here are some common causes:

  • Mineral Buildup: Sediment can accumulate at the bottom of the tank, leading to popping or rumbling sounds.
  • Thermal Expansion: As water heats, it expands, which can create a creaking or groaning noise.
  • Faulty Heating Elements: If the heating element is damaged, it may cause unusual sounds when attempting to heat the water.
  • Water Hammer: Sudden changes in water pressure can lead to banging noises in the pipes.

Types of Noises and Their Meanings

Identifying the type of noise your water heater makes can help pinpoint the issue:

  • Popping or Rumbling: Typically caused by sediment buildup. Flushing the tank can often resolve this.
  • Hissing: May indicate a leak or that the heating element is malfunctioning.
  • Banging: Often a sign of water hammer, which can be addressed by installing a water hammer arrestor.
  • Whining or Screeching: This could suggest a problem with the pressure relief valve or a failing heating element.

How to Troubleshoot Noisy Water Heaters

When faced with a noisy water heater, you can take several steps to troubleshoot the issue:

  1. Turn Off the Power: Ensure safety by turning off the power supply to the water heater before inspecting it.
  2. Inspect the Tank: Check for visible sediment buildup. If present, consider flushing the tank to remove it.
  3. Check the Pressure Relief Valve: Ensure it's functioning correctly and not leaking.
